Laser Beam Dump, 30 W Max Average Power, 200-3000 nm

The PD30 Laser Beam Dump is used to absorb 200 to 3000 nm incident light and capture unwanted laser beams up to 30 W average power. In the optics laboratory, they are used to stop stray laser beams to protect personel and equipment. In instrumentation, laser beam dumps are used to contain a beam within a portion of the instrument. The PD series features Silicon Carbide construction to be effective in numerous laser applications. The PD30 features M3 and #4 threaded holes for easy, direct mounting and offers a maximum acceptance angle of ±5°, providing flexibility and accuracy in beam management.
Enhanced Laser Safety with Backscatter Control
The PD Series Beam Dumps feature an innovative patent-pending structure designed to absorb incident light and passively dissipate heat through natural convection. The interior incorporates a Silicon Carbide scattering surface, effectively able to suppress and reduce backscatter of incident CW and Pulsed beams. As a result, laser safety for personnel and equipment is greatly enhanced.
